    How many blades in a Kodak Supermatic/203 Ektar?

    Round aperture or hexagonal?

    Re: How many blades in a Kodak Supermatic/203 Ektar?

    Frank, while you're waiting for someone with a 203 to answer, the Supermatic that my 127 Ektar is mounted in has a pentagonal opening with very slightly rounded sides.

    Re: How many blades in a Kodak Supermatic/203 Ektar?

    Frank,

    I just bought one here and it has 5 blades and the aperture is a pentagram as Oren described.
